]> git.immae.eu Git - github/wallabag/wallabag.git/blame - inc/3rdparty/htmlpurifier/HTMLPurifier/HTMLModule/Name.php
remove autoload section in composer.json
[github/wallabag/wallabag.git] / inc / 3rdparty / htmlpurifier / HTMLPurifier / HTMLModule / Name.php
CommitLineData
d4949327
NL
1<?php\r
2\r
3class HTMLPurifier_HTMLModule_Name extends HTMLPurifier_HTMLModule\r
4{\r
5 /**\r
6 * @type string\r
7 */\r
8 public $name = 'Name';\r
9\r
10 /**\r
11 * @param HTMLPurifier_Config $config\r
12 */\r
13 public function setup($config)\r
14 {\r
15 $elements = array('a', 'applet', 'form', 'frame', 'iframe', 'img', 'map');\r
16 foreach ($elements as $name) {\r
17 $element = $this->addBlankElement($name);\r
18 $element->attr['name'] = 'CDATA';\r
19 if (!$config->get('HTML.Attr.Name.UseCDATA')) {\r
20 $element->attr_transform_post[] = new HTMLPurifier_AttrTransform_NameSync();\r
21 }\r
22 }\r
23 }\r
24}\r
25\r
26// vim: et sw=4 sts=4\r